Ordering: v1.1 surface first (relay/cache/hotkey/state), then the
v1.2 additions for the seven naps + theme. The v1.1 sign:event,
sign:nip04, sign:nip44 strings were intentionally removed — no
napplet-visible signing exists in canonical NIP-5D; signing flows
through shell-internal relay.publishEncrypted instead.
All capability strings recognized by @kehto/acl.
Ordering: v1.1 surface first (relay/cache/hotkey/state), then the v1.2 additions for the seven naps + theme. The v1.1
sign:event,sign:nip04,sign:nip44strings were intentionally removed — no napplet-visible signing exists in canonical NIP-5D; signing flows through shell-internalrelay.publishEncryptedinstead.